Sink Drain Cleaning in Denver, CO
Sink drain cleaning services involve removing buildup, debris, and obstructions from household kitchen and bathroom sink drains to ensure proper flow and prevent backups. These services typically address issues such as slow draining sinks, foul odors, or recurring clogs caused by hair, grease, soap scum, or foreign objects. Property owners should understand that regular cleaning can help maintain drain functionality and prevent more serious plumbing problems, especially in busy households or older homes with aging pipes.
Before requesting sink drain cleaning, homeowners often want to know what the process entails, whether it requires disassembling fixtures, and if there are any preparations needed. It's also useful to understand the types of tools or methods used, such as augers or hydro-jetting, and whether the service can identify underlying issues that might cause frequent clogs. Clear communication about the scope of work can help ensure the project addresses current problems and supports long-term drain health.

Common Sink Drain Cleaning Jobs
Kitchen sink drain cleaning - clears blockages caused by grease, food debris, and soap buildup.
Bathroom sink drain cleaning - removes hair, soap scum, and mineral deposits to prevent slow drainage.
Main drain cleaning - addresses severe clogs that affect multiple fixtures in the property.
Pipe inspection and cleaning - uses camera technology to identify and remove hidden obstructions.
Clog prevention services - offers maintenance tips and treatments to reduce future drain issues.
Emergency drain clearing - provides prompt service for sudden, stubborn sink drain backups.
Sink Drain Cleaning Questions
What causes sink drains to clog? Common causes include hair, soap buildup, grease, and food particles that accumulate over time.
How can I tell if my sink drain needs cleaning? Slow draining water or frequent backups are signs that a drain may be clogged and requires attention.
Are chemical drain cleaners effective? Chemical cleaners can provide temporary relief but may not fully clear stubborn clogs and can damage pipes over time.
What should I avoid putting down my sink drain? Avoid disposing of grease, coffee grounds, large food scraps, and non-degradable items to prevent clogs.
